The pacs.unl.edu website serves as a digital platform for the University of Nebraska-Lincoln's (UNL) Department of Physics and Astronomy. It provides resources, information, and tools for students, faculty, and researchers in the field of physics and astronomy. The site hosts course materials, research publications, and departmental news, facilitating academic and research activities within the department.

Part of the University of Nebraska-Lincoln, a public research university with a strong emphasis on science and technology.
The Department of Physics and Astronomy is located in Lincoln, Nebraska, USA.
Offers undergraduate, graduate, and doctoral programs in physics and astronomy.
Key research areas include astrophysics, condensed matter physics, and quantum mechanics.
Engages with the local and global community through public lectures, outreach programs, and collaborative research projects.
